The excitement is palpable for college softball fans as the 2025 NCAA tournament kicks off this Friday. All 64 teams will be competing across 16 regional sites, showcasing the depth of talent in the sport. Opening games will start at 11 a.m. Central Time, running into the late hours, making it a thrilling day for spectators.
This weekend’s regional tournaments will follow a double-elimination format, culminating in one team from each regional advancing to the super regionals next week. Historically, the higher-seeded host teams triumph in these early rounds, but the landscape of college softball has been evolving. With increased parity, the likelihood of upsets is greater than ever.
Several underdog teams have the potential to stage surprises in the regionals:
1. **Nebraska** – With ace Jordy Bahl returning after a knee injury, her performance is crucial. Boasting a remarkable 1.57 ERA and dominating at the plate with a .458 batting average, Bahl’s experience in high-pressure NCAA situations is invaluable for the Cornhuskers aiming for a regional upset.
2. **Virginia Tech** – Despite being unseeded, the Hokies bring a strong RPI of 14 and have already secured a victory against Alabama earlier this season. Their offensive prowess, averaging over seven runs per game, poses a significant threat to the Crimson Tide, making for an exhilarating matchup.
3. **Stanford** – With their home stadium under renovation, Stanford heads to Oregon, where they are familiar with the surroundings. Capable of explosive offense, averaging 8.1 runs per game, the Cardinal aim to leverage their strength against Oregon’s pitching.
4. **Oklahoma State** – A preseason favorite, OSU holds wins over numerous top-ranked teams and aims to capitalize on its powerful lineup. Their consistency on offense will be key against Arkansas if they hope to advance.
5. **Florida Atlantic** – As a non-Power Five contender, the Owls are equipped with quality wins and a strong pitching staff led by Autumn Courtney. They have a chance to capitalize on Florida’s inconsistent performance if the matchup goes their way.
